Leftwich Expected To Start For Jaguars
3rd January, 2006 - 10:49 pm
ESPN.com - Barring a physical setback in practice this week, quarterback Byron Leftwich will return to the starting lineup for the Jacksonville Jaguars when they meet New England in a wild-card playoff game on Saturday evening.

Sidelined since Nov. 27 with a broken left ankle, Leftwich took virtually all of the snaps with the Jaguars' first-unit offense during practice on Tuesday and proclaimed himself ready to go. Coach Jack Del Rio has stopped short of officially naming Leftwich the starter, but the matter appears academic.
